Why underwriters ask about it
"in the style of [famous artist]," celebrity likenesses, and borrowed logos are the shortest path from a Facebook ad to a demand letter.
How to fix it
- Ban three prompt patterns in your policy: named artists' styles, real people's likenesses, and other companies' names or logos.
- Where you need certainty (a big campaign), use licensed stock or commissioned work instead.
- Record the source of every image on your site and ads: AI-generated, licensed, or original.
Evidence to keep
the banned-patterns list and the image source record.
